dc.title.alternative Acceleration of time-consuming operations in case of 3D model creation by utilization of lidar technology and distributed computations eng

dc.description.abstract-translated This article is focused on optimization of the processing of large volumes of data sets obtained by LIDAR technology. Data are previously cleansed, transformed into a square grid, which resolution is adaptable to the terrain slope factor. Intermediate interpolated data sets are qualitatively compared by statistical methods and transformed into the form of realistic model of the terrain. In case that the entire process is performed by a single PC, its implementation is limited to the relatively small spatial areas. The size of growing input data gradually reduces the possibility to create 3D terrain model and to be successful, must be handled by means of distributed computing. Implementation of this process is difficult and involves some critical tasks. The most common issues are directed into the area of jobs planning, thread management, optimization of the available hardware resources, solving of critical situations and controlling the data flow throughout the network. Simplification lies in the abstraction of the above mentioned problems. The focus is directed into the programming phase and into the explanation of distributed principles. This article is aimed to prepare the implementation of computationally intensive tasks that are computed by the distributed computations. Proposed distributed solution is based on the principles of Google File System. eng
